How did the baby boom affect the U.S. economy?

History
1 answer:
stira [4]3 years ago
7 0

The correct answer is D, as during the baby boom in the United States, growing families increased the demand for products.

The baby boom was a demographic phenomenon during the period between 1946 and 1964, characterized by a notable increase in the birth rate, as it went from 132 million people in 1940s to 203 million in the 1970s.  This phenomenon produced an increase in the demand for goods and services, due to the population increase that it generated.

What country did Father Miguel Hidalgo inspire to fight for its independence?​
slega [8]

Answer:

Mexico.

Explanation:

Father Miguel Hidalgo was a Catholic priest. He was an ardent supporter of Mexican independence from Spain and he´s today honored as a Mexican hero, the father of Mexican independence. On September 16, 1810, he issued the Grito de Dolores (Cry of Dolores) , calling for independence from Spain, racial equality and land redistribution.  He led a revolt that failed, was caught and executed on July 30, 1811.
